Linux VNC(Virtual Network Computing)退出全屏的问题通常是由于VNC客户端或服务器端的设置不当引起的。以下是一些基础概念和相关解决方案:
基础概念
- VNC:一种远程桌面协议,允许用户通过网络连接到另一台计算机的图形界面。
- 全屏模式:在VNC中,全屏模式是指远程桌面窗口占据整个本地屏幕。
相关优势
- 远程访问:用户可以在任何地方通过网络访问自己的计算机。
- 资源共享:可以方便地共享文件和应用程序。
- 灵活性:适用于多种操作系统和设备。
类型
- VNC服务器:运行在被控制的计算机上。
- VNC客户端:用于连接和控制VNC服务器的软件。
应用场景
- 远程办公:在家或其他地方访问办公室的计算机。
- 技术支持:IT人员远程协助解决计算机问题。
- 教育和培训:教师远程控制学生的计算机进行演示。
退出全屏的方法
方法一:使用快捷键
在大多数VNC客户端中,可以使用以下快捷键退出全屏模式:
- Windows客户端:按下
Ctrl + Alt + Break
。 - Linux客户端:按下
Ctrl + Alt + F
或 Ctrl + Alt + Backspace
。
方法二:通过菜单选项
- Windows客户端:
- 右键点击VNC窗口的标题栏。
- 选择“全屏”选项,再次点击以退出全屏。
- Linux客户端:
- 右键点击VNC窗口的标题栏。
- 选择“切换到窗口模式”或类似的选项。
方法三:修改配置文件
如果快捷键和菜单选项无效,可以尝试修改VNC服务器的配置文件。
- 编辑配置文件:
- 编辑配置文件:
- 添加或修改以下行:
- 添加或修改以下行:
- 重启VNC服务:
- 重启VNC服务:
常见问题及原因
- 快捷键不起作用:可能是客户端软件版本过旧或设置被更改。
- 菜单选项缺失:某些客户端可能不支持通过菜单退出全屏。
- 配置文件错误:配置文件中的命令或路径错误导致无法正确启动桌面环境。
解决方法
- 更新客户端软件:确保使用最新版本的VNC客户端。
- 检查快捷键设置:在客户端设置中查看或修改快捷键配置。
- 手动编辑配置文件:如上所述,通过编辑配置文件来修复问题。
示例代码
以下是一个简单的VNC服务器启动脚本示例:
#!/bin/bash
vncserver :1 -geometry 1280x720 -depth 24 -alwaysshared -nohttpd -localhost no
这个脚本启动了一个VNC服务器实例,监听端口5901,并设置了分辨率和颜色深度。
通过以上方法,通常可以解决Linux VNC退出全屏的问题。如果问题仍然存在,建议检查VNC客户端和服务器的日志文件,以获取更多详细的错误信息。